Top Ten Hand Strategy in Poker

 

This is, by far, one of the most important concepts in Texas Holdem. Playing a top ten strategy is the very first strategy that players should learn because it teaches the player good habits that lead will lead to later success.

People are always asking me what a good, solid strategy is for a beginner playing Texas Hold'em. My answer is always the same, play a top ten strategy.

Top Ten strategy, refers to the the top ten pockets hands that you can have. These hands are AA, KK, QQ, AK suited, JJ, TT, 99, 88, AQ suited, and 77. The strategy suggests that you only play these hands. This will lead to very conservative play, but for a beginner to texas holdem, conservatively is exactly how you want to play.

It seems to me that I am always seeing newbies playing very agressively, they are the first ones to go all in, and that is generally the wrong strategy. If these beginner players would stick to a top ten poker strategy, they would come out much better in the long run. More importantly, this conservative top ten poker strategy will teach the beginning player patience, which is the most important virtue that a texas holdem player can possess.
